End-User Notice Requirements Sample Clauses

End-User Notice Requirements. Customer will notify all of its end-users of VoIP Service of the interaction and/or limitations of E-911 with VoIP Service as set forth in the Service Terms for VoIP Service. Customer is solely responsible for any third-party claims and liability arising from Customer’s failure to so notify its end-users.

End-User Notice Requirements. Customer will notify all of its end-users of the interaction and/or limitations of E-911 as set forth in this section. Customer is solely responsible for any third-party claims and liability arising from Customer’s failure to so notify its end-users.
End-User Notice Requirements. Customer will notify all of its end users of Verizon VoIP of the interaction and/or limitations of E-911 with Verizon VoIP. Customer also will notify all such end-users what procedures they must follow for registering a new location prior to moving an IP phone.

  • Notice Requirements All notices required or permitted by this Lease shall be in writing and may be delivered in person (by hand or by messenger or courier service) or may be sent by regular, certified or registered mail or U.S. Postal Service Express Mail, with postage prepaid, or by facsimile transmission during normal business hours, and shall be deemed sufficiently given if served in a manner specified in this Paragraph 23. The addresses noted adjacent to a Party's signature on this Lease shall be that Party's address for delivery or mailing of notice purposes. Either Party may by written notice to the other specify a different address for notice purposes, except that upon Lessee's taking possession of the Premises, the Premises shall constitute Lessee's address for the purpose of mailing or delivering notices to Lessee. A copy of all notices required or permitted to be given to Lessor hereunder shall be concurrently transmitted to such party or parties at such addresses as Lessor may from time to time hereafter designate by written notice to Lessee.
